Amazon EC2 R8i and R8i-flex instances
Memory-optimized instances instances powered by custom Intel Xeon 6 processors available only on AWS
Why Amazon EC2 R8i and R8i-flex instances?
Amazon EC2 R8i and R8i-flex instances deliver the highest performance and fastest memory bandwidth among comparable Intel processors in the cloud, with up to 15% better price-performance and 2.5x more memory bandwidth than the previous generation — 20% faster than R7i overall, up to 30% faster for PostgreSQL, 60% for NGINX, and 40% for AI deep learning.
R8i-flex, our first memory-optimized Flex instances, are the easiest way to get price-performance benefits for memory-intensive workloads — in sizes from large to 16xlarge, and a great first choice for applications that don't fully utilize all compute resources. R8i is for workloads requiring the largest instance sizes or continuous high CPU usage, with 13 SAP-certified sizes including two bare metal options and the new 96xlarge — delivering 142,100 aSAPS, the highest among comparable machines in on-premises and cloud environments.
R8i variants
R8id instances feature up to 22.8TB of NVMe SSD local instance storage — 3x more than R6id — and provide up to 3.3x higher memory bandwidth, delivering up to 43% higher performance compared to R6id instances. They are ideal for memory-intensive workloads that benefit from high-performance local storage, including in-memory databases, real-time big data analytics, large in-memory caches, and data processing applications.
R8in instances offer 600 Gbps network bandwidth and deliver up to 43% higher performance compared to previous generation R6in instances. They are ideal for workloads such as real-time big data analytics, caching fleets for AI/ML clusters, and distributed web scale in-memory caches.
R8ib instances offer up to 300 Gbps EBS bandwidth, 1,440K IOPS, and deliver up to 43% higher performance compared to previous generation R6ib instances. R8ib instances are best suited for workloads that benefit from high block storage performance, such as large commercial databases, data lakes, and SQL and NoSQL databases.

Optimize costs with new Amazon EC2 R8i-flex instances
Many customers do not fully utilize all the compute resources of an EC2 instance. Those customers are therefore paying for performance that they don’t need. Amazon EC2 R8i-flex instances offer the easiest way to achieve improved price performance of memory-intensive workloads. Amazon EC2 Flex instances efficiently use compute resources with the ability to scale up to full compute performance most of the time. Flex instances are purpose-built to optimize cost and performance.
R8i-flex instances offer the easiest way to optimize costs for memory-intensive workloads. They deliver up to 20% better price performance compared to previous generation instances. R8i instances offer up to 15% better price performance compared to previous generation instances. R8i provides additional larger instance sizes, including two metal sizes, to run more demanding and larger-sized workloads.
R8i and R8i-flex instances add to the selection of EC2 instances on AWS. R8i-flex offers the most common sizes from large to 16xlarge, while R8i provides sizes scaling up to 96xlarge (including metal sizes), with varying amounts of vCPU, memory, networking, and storage. This allows for larger data processing and improved scaling for database workloads.
R8i-flex and R8i instances are built on the AWS Nitro System, a combination of dedicated hardware and lightweight hypervisor. These instances feature the latest sixth generation AWS Nitro Cards, which improve network throughput for workloads that handle small packets, such as web, application, and gaming servers. The new instances also support IBC feature, offering flexibility in allocating resources between network and Amazon Elastic Block Storage (Amazon EBS) bandwidth.
Features
R8i-flex and R8i instances are powered by custom Intel Xeon 6 processors with a sustained all-core turbo frequency of 3.9 GHz. These custom processors offer the highest compute performance and fastest memory among comparable Intel processors in the cloud. Both instances include support for always-on memory encryption.
R8i and R8i-flex instances use DDR5 7200MT/s DIMMs, providing 2.5x higher memory throughput compared to previous generation instances. R8i-flex instances support up to 20 Gbps bandwidth to Amazon EBS and up 30 gigabits per second (Gbps) of networking bandwidth. R8i instances support up to 80 Gbps bandwidth to Amazon EBS and up to 100 Gbps of networking bandwidth. R8i instances also support Elastic Fabric Adapter (EFA) in the 48xlarge, 96xlarge, metal-48xl and metal-96xl sizes.
R8i and R8i-flex instances feature 4.6x larger L3 cache versus previous generation instances, significantly improving latency for CPU-based inference, scientific computing, and database workloads. Intel Xeon 6 processors offer enhanced built-in accelerators such as Advanced Matrix Extensions (AMX) with FP16 support on R8i and R8i-flex instances, enabling a wider range of CPU- based inference workloads.
The AWS Nitro System is the foundation for our next generation of EC2 instances that enables AWS to innovate faster, further reduce cost for our customers, and deliver added benefits like increased security and new instance types. These instances are built using the latest sixth generation AWS Nitro Cards, which offload and accelerate I/O for functions, increasing overall system performance. The new Nitro cards deliver up to 2x more network and 2x more EBS bandwidth over comparable previous generation instances.
R8i and R8i-flex instances support a new instance bandwidth configuration feature that offers flexibility in allocating resources between network and EBS bandwidth. This allows customers to scale network or EBS bandwidth by 25% and improve database performance, query processing, and logging speeds.
R8i-flex
Amazon EC2 R8i-flex instances, deliver up to 20% better price performance compared to previous generation instances. R8i-flex instances provide up to 20% higher performance, 2.5x more memory throughput, 4.6x larger cache, and are a great first choice for memory-intensive applications that do not fully utilize all the compute resources. R8i-flex instances efficiently use compute resources to deliver a baseline level of performance with the ability to scale up to the full compute performance 95% of the time.

Salesforce leverages AWS for Hyperforce
“Salesforce leverages AWS for Hyperforce, our global, trusted, enterprise infrastructure. The release of the R8i instances takes our application performance to a new level. With 192 vCPUs and 1.5TB of memory packed into a single-socket system, r8i.48xlarge delivers more than 30% higher throughput than r7i.48xlarge for our most demanding application, enabling Salesforce to deliver even greater scale and performance for our customers. We are excited to start leveraging the performance results we are seeing on the r8i.48xlarge!”
Nicolas Michael, Principal Performance Architect, Salesforce
